On June 24, 2024, Kaspersky introduced a new cybersecurity course on digital forensics in their Expert Training portfolio. InfoSec professionals can now master the techniques of identifying, processing and analyzing digital evidence with experienced experts from Kaspersky.
What is Digital Forensics
Digital forensics is a branch of science that studies ways of collecting, analyzing and storing digital data that can be used as evidence in legal cases. As technology develops, crime methods also develop, so the need for competent digital forensic experts also increases. The training offered by Kaspersky covers a variety of topics, from the basics of digital forensics, digital evidence collection techniques, to complex data analysis.
What to Learn in This Course
In this course, participants will learn methods of obtaining a variety of digital evidence, finding traces of malicious actions, and using timestamps from various Windows artifacts to reconstruct incident scenarios. They will also master browser and email history analysis. By the end of the course, participants will be skilled in observing incidents, collecting evidence, analyzing log files, analyzing networks, creating Indicators of Compromise (IoC), and memory forensics.

Virtual Course and Lab Developer
This course was developed by Ayman Shaaban, Digital Forensics and Incident Response Group Manager at Kaspersky, who has extensive experience in the field of cybersecurity. In addition to gaining in-depth knowledge from Kaspersky experts, participants can also apply their new knowledge in a safe virtual lab environment. This lab is specifically designed to test participants' understanding and enhance their practical skills.
Requirements for Taking a Digital Forensics Course from Kaspersky
To take the Digital Forensics course from Kaspersky, participants need to meet the following requirements:
- Basic Knowledge of Windows Operating System Security : Participants should have a basic understanding of the Windows operating system, including file structure, registry, and work processes.
- Computer Skills : Proficiency in using a computer and operating software is important. Participants will work with digital forensics tools and analysis software.
- Interest in Cybersecurity : This course is aimed at cybersecurity professionals, forensic analysts, and incident response managers. Interest and motivation to understand digital forensics is very necessary.
- Access to a Computer with a Virtual Environment : Participants will need to have access to a computer that can be used for practice in a virtual environment. Kaspersky provides a virtual lab for practice, so a stable internet connection is also required.
- English Language Skills : Course materials are presented in English. Although there are translations, a basic understanding of English will help participants follow along better.
